**Ticket: ADM-1187 — dark-mode bundle failing signature verification**

On-call: the Lanternview admin dashboard's dark-mode asset bundle is being rejected by the CDN verifier since build 4.9.2. Root cause appears to be the theming pipeline re-minifying CSS after signing, invalidating the digest. Mitigation: move signing to the final pipeline stage, then re-sign and redeploy. Verify the checksum manually before pushing. For reference during re-signing, the deploy key the verifier currently trusts is recorded here.

deploy key for kahag-kagaf: bky9_uLYdkfG6Z

Ticket: Charset vault locked on ingest workers. Quick context for newcomers — the Pellwick upload pipeline sniffs encoding on every text file (UTF-8, Latin-1, the occasional cursed Shift-JIS) using a keyed detection model. The vault holding that model key locked itself after three bad auth attempts from a stale worker. Nothing's broken for users yet, but detection is falling back to naive guessing. To unlock the vault, use the recovery passphrase below.

recovery phrase for yajof-bagap: oliwyn-ulaael

Quick note on config hot-reloads for Brindlewick releases: you don't need to restart the pods. Push your change to the config bundle, bump the revision in the manifest, and the watcher picks it up within a minute. Before the bundle gets accepted, though, it has to be signed. Use the key below to sign it.

deploy key for kagup-bawig: bky9_ZMq28eTw9